Just a few years ago, the Norfolk Community Theatre received a generous donation any vagabond theatrical group would love: a home to call our own!
In the 1920s, the Grand Theatre was build in downtown Norfolk. It had all the state-of-the-art features for its time, as teh following excerpts from a January 10, 1921 Norfolk Daily News Article notes:
"...the entire outlay [for the theatre] represent an expense of about $100,000."
"In the summertime, the air is washed and cooled with ice."
"...the big canopy along with the frontal electrical illumination rivals theatres in cities twice the size of Norfolk."
"The seats are placed far enough apart to insure comfort."
"The floor and walls are of fireprod material and the entire interior is so constructed as to make it as near fireproof as possible."
Bits and pieces of the initial theatre architecture are still present and are a testament to its original use. The original procenium opening surrounding the stage is present, though not in the best of shape. Indentations for footlights can be found at the front of the stage flood---also part of the original building. Throughout the building are testaments of The Grand's first intent, a home for live performances.
Throughout the building are also testamants of decades of heavy use. When the building was remodeld to see filsm, unneeded spaces---backstage, fly-spaces, etc...---were hidden from the public eye and left largely uncared for. Various portions of the building will need to be brought up to current code requirements.
In spite of these obstacles, we are committed to returning live theatre to downtown Norfolk. The project is no weekend undertaking. Theatrical spaces have specific needs.
Here are some of the details for our project:
Financial Estimates:
(Estimated costs)
Exterior Facade Modifications $93,500
Roofing Replacement/Repair $160,000
Interior Structural Systems $210,000
Interior Finishes $461,000
Mechanical Systems $358,000
Electrical Systems $295,000
Seating & Theatre Equipment $195,000
Operational Endowment $500,000
Environmental Services $200,000
Architecture/Contracting Fees $191,500
Construction Fees $223,200
Total Project Budget $2,887,200
